Defining Synthetic Content: Concepts, Myths, and Realities

What is Synthetic Content? (People Also Ask)

Synthetic content is any material - text, images, audio, or video - produced by artificial intelligence systems instead of created directly by humans. This includes news articles generated by a large language model, realistic images designed by AI tools like DALL-E, or social media posts from automated bots. As more businesses rely on AI tools to generate everything from blog posts to customer reviews, distinguishing between synthetic and human-created content has become a challenge for both consumers and brands.

Contrary to popular myths, not all synthetic content is harmful. AI-generated content can improve efficiency and fill gaps, but unchecked use may also produce content riddled with bias or errors, and in some cases lead to manipulated or even harmful content. The key difference between synthetic content and traditional human-produced work is the origin: while humans use creativity, nuance, and lived experience, AI systems rely on data patterns and algorithms to build something new. This sometimes means synthetic media may lack the authentic flair and emotional resonance readers crave. As you'll see, understanding these nuances is vital for anyone operating online today - especially local business owners, private medical practitioners, or anyone seeking to build real trust in a digital-first world.

How Do AI Systems Generate Synthetic Content?

Modern artificial intelligence systems like OpenAI’s GPT or DALL-E use massive datasets - millions of examples drawn from across the web - to learn how to assemble synthetic media and produce written, visual, or even audio content. These AI tools rely on deep learning and patterns identified in their training to generate content that sounds and looks convincing to humans. The process involves inputting a prompt into a language model (for text) or generative art engine (for images), after which the AI system predicts and creates the desired output, often in seconds.

The step-by-step journey includes:

  1. collecting data,

  2. training a large language model or generative network,

  3. receiving a user prompt,

  4. running that prompt through the trained network, and

  5. outputting the completed generated content.

Machine learning acts as the backbone, continually updating the AI’s capabilities over time. However, risks abound: when data is biased or incomplete, AI-generated outputs can contain harmful content, factual inaccuracies, or skewed viewpoints. For businesses, this means every piece of synthetic content should be carefully reviewed for errors and aligned with community guidelines and brand standards.

Examples of Synthetic Content and Synthetic Data (People Also Ask)

Synthetic content shows up in countless forms across the internet. For example, many product reviews on social media platforms or e-commerce sites are created using generative AI. Likewise, digital images of homes, rooms, or even people that never existed have become common in real estate, fashion, and creative industries. In the medical field, synthetic data is often used to train diagnostic AI tools without exposing real patient records.

Other popular media platforms use synthetic media for hype videos, explainer reels, or automated news updates. While this boosts production speed, these technologies may also risk over-automation, leading to generic voices or even introducing manipulated or harmful content if not managed properly. Below, we answer more about synthetic media with a concrete example to show just how common and influential AI-driven content is today.

Synthetic Media with an Example (People Also Ask)

Consider a company launching a new product: they might use a generative AI tool to produce an ad featuring a digital spokesperson - an avatar never seen before or used on TV. This avatar can talk, gesture, and interact just like a real person, delivering perfectly crafted messaging for every media platform. This is a prime example of synthetic media, where artificial intelligence creates engaging, lifelike content that is both persuasive and scalable.

Synthetic media can also mean deepfake videos, computer-generated images (generative art), or virtual assistants responding to customers in real-time. While these tools save time and resources, it’s important not to lose the authenticity that comes with real, lived human experience - a crucial factor when your business mission depends on trust and credibility.

Case Study: Authenticity Challenges in Synthetic Content Adoption

A fast-growing home services company recently adopted an array of generative AI tools to streamline communication with clients and publish regular blog posts for search engine visibility. At first, they saw an uptick in online engagement and more frequent website visits. However, as more content was generated automatically, the unique voice and expertise that built their reputation started to fade. Customers began to comment that the advice and responses felt robotic, and suspicion arose about some unusually glowing (and slightly repetitive) reviews. This erosion of authenticity sparked concern for the company's leadership, who realized the need for a balanced approach - combining the power of generative AI with deliberate human oversight and genuine interaction.

“Synthetic content can open new business opportunities, but without authentic, human oversight, it risks eroding consumer trust.”

This case reflects challenges across industries. As generative artificial intelligence and language model systems become more accessible, businesses must carefully manage their synthetic media output, staying vigilant about potential drawbacks such as customer alienation, unintentional harmful content, or unwanted legal attention due to misleading or automated reviews.

What is Synthetic Content in a Lesson Plan? (People Also Ask)

Synthetic content in a lesson plan means material, explanations, quizzes, or multimedia elements generated by AI tools instead of a human teacher. For example, a lesson outline may be produced by generative AI from thousands of existing resources, then customized by teachers for their specific classroom needs. This helps educators save time and bring new resources into play, but it’s crucial that lesson plans remain relevant, error-free, and personalized - because only a human teacher truly understands the unique needs and dynamics of their students.

Some schools now use synthetic media - like AI-powered educational videos or homework feedback—to supplement traditional teaching. While these technologies create synthetic learning experiences at scale, the results are best when AI assists rather than replaces experienced educators. Blending authentic, human guidance with the speed and breadth of synthetic content makes for the most effective lesson plans.

FAQs About Synthetic Content and Authenticity Online

  • How can local businesses leverage synthetic content ethically?
    Local businesses can use synthetic content to quickly produce routine updates, FAQs, or general educational material. However, it's important to always review and personalize AI outputs, keeping transparency about its use - and never relying solely on machines to create genuine reviews or personal recommendations.

  • Is synthetic media legal in advertising?
    In most regions, synthetic media is legal in advertising - but clear disclosure about what is real and what is AI-generated is crucial to avoid misleading claims. Some industries (like healthcare) have stricter rules for transparency and authenticity.

  • What are signs of over-automation in online content?
    Classic signs include robotic-sounding copy, repeated phrases across platforms, reviews that appear overly positive or generic, and lack of personalization. Regular audits by real people help keep your digital presence authentic.

  • How do you balance synthetic and authentic voices?
    Use synthetic content for large-scale, repetitive tasks, and let your team add creative touches, unique stories, and personalized elements. Always review and edit AI-generated output to ensure it aligns with your brand's human values and voice.
